JOB DESCRIPTION:

Position: Physical Therapist(PT)

Start Date: 9/9/2024

Duration: 13 weeks

Location: Springfield, VT, 05156

Shift Type/Shift Times/Hours/Day: Days, 8

Shift Notes: 8hr Days - Typically 8a-5p Monday-Thursday and Friday 7a or 8a to 12pm 36hr gt

Weekend Requirements: TBD/Holidays required if needed

On-Call Requirements: TBD

COVID-19/FLU Requirement: na

Traveler Policy: will not consider any traveler who resides within 50 miles of the facility. To avoid delays in processing, please provide a perm address at profile upload.

Typical patient ratio: 8/day Monday-Thursday, 4/5 on Friday.

** Requested time off during the course of this assignment MUST be noted and verified at upload. RTO REQUESTS AFTER UPLOAD WILL NOT BE APPROVED!! NO MORE THAN 5 DAYS OF RTO WILL BE ACCEPTED (less is better).

This traveler will be able to provide evaluations and treatments including manual techniques and therapeutic exercises for patients with varying diagnoses including post-operative care, joint replacement, back pain, tendonitis issues, general deconditioning, balance, and vertigo issues.

Submission Requirements
  • 2 years CURRENT PT experience - Required (New grads will not be considered for this need)
  • Must be flexible - Will need to work Inpatient PT as needed
  • Must have VERTIGO experience (LSVT BIG Certification preferred)
  • Graduate from an accredited school of Physical Therapy - Required
  • Previous Rehab Experience - Required
  • Previous travel experience - REQUIRED - At least 3 mos.
  • CPSI EMR experience - Highly Preferred
  • Previous experience working with PTA's - Preferred
  • This is a small community without public transport. Traveler candidate must have their own vehicle. This is a firm requirement.

Profile Requirements:

  • Work History
  • Skills Checklist (pertinent to position), current to 1 year
  • 1 Supervisory Signed Reference (from within the past two years of employment)
  • License/Certifications - MUST be uploaded with profile (NBSTSA, BLS - Facility will not pend license/certs)
Certification Requirements
  • BLS (AHA)
State License Requirements
  • Vermont
